Discovering her talents through studying interior design and fine arts, Aimie Dukes soon spiraled into a whirlwind of success. Designing for Ferociter, Aimie has been able to relinquish her talents through jewelry design. Ferociter jewelry has its own sense of mind. The jewelry is fun and bold, yet reserved and elegant at the same time. Aimie is certainly not afraid to take chances. She knows that, with design, some of the best creations are made after a big jump. “Creative expression is empowering. Whether you’re an artist, designer or using fashion to articulate your identity,” Aimie has revealed. Ferocity uses bright colors alongside bold subtle colors for the perfect balance. Aimie has made Ferocity jewelry’s an accessory your outfit simply cannot be seen without. The jewelry adds its own voice to an ensemble and makes it truly spark!
